This video tests Federal's 40-grain .223 V-Max ammunition across various barrel lengths. A 20-inch barrel yielded 3,648 fps, a 16-inch barrel produced 3,417 fps, and a short 7.5-inch barrel resulted in 2,581 fps. The results show a significant velocity drop with shorter barrels, deviating from the advertised 3,800 fps.

The S&W M&P 22 Magnum requires a break-in period and is highly sensitive to ammunition type and shooter grip. Initial reliability issues were linked to brass shavings and a need for a firm grip to overcome the light slide mass. Hornady 30gr V-MAX proved most reliable, while other ammo types and improper grip led to malfunctions.

The CZ 457 in .22 WMR proves exceptionally accurate, outperforming expectations for the caliber. The review details its effective range advantage over .22 LR due to maintaining supersonic velocity longer, making it suitable for varmint and small game hunting up to 150 yards. While excellent for woodchucks and raccoons, its suitability for larger coyotes is debated.
